Qualifications of the Evaluators

IUCN requires a team of evaluators with experience in assessing change in complex systems and with extensive expertise and knowledge in the field of climate change adaptation and resilience, land-use and restoration, ecosystem management, experts in drylands, climate change ,ESMF ,finance and Gender, private sector investment, experience in value chains and markets, Incentive payment schemes assessments.


The evaluator or lead consultant shall have:

At least 10 years' experience as an evaluator and project reviews with demonstrated quantitative and qualitative data collection and analysis skills, with proven record of conducting formative, process, and impact evaluation.

Proven experience in evaluating similar projects, preferably drylands projects.
Possess at a minimum, a master's degree, in Socio Economics, Environmental studies, Natural Resource management or its equivalent.
Complete independence from IUCN, the Executing Entities (EEs), and Government agencies.

Proven experience in evaluating similar projects; Prior experience in conducting evaluation and reviews in GEF/GCF or other climate change donor funded projects would be an asset.

Demonstrated experience in making realistic and actionable recommendations to improve project implementations,
Experience of synthesising lessons and evidence of disseminating findings of project reviews/evaluations to donors, project partners, communities, and governments
Fluency in English
